On Wed, Mar 2, 2016 at 12:21 AM, Dmitriy Sarafannikov
<d.sarafannikov@bk.ru> wrote:
> Hi all,
>
> I have found incorrect error message in InitializeSessionUserId function
> if you try to connect to database by role Oid (for example
> BackgroundWorkerInitializeConnectionByOid).
> If role have no permissions to login, you will see error message like this:
> FATAL:  role "(null)" is not permitted to log in
>
> I changed few lines of code and fixed this.
> Patch is attached.
> I want to add this patch to commitfest.
> Any objections?
>

The patch adds the support of taking the role name from the role tuple
instead of using the provided rolename variable, because it is possible
that rolename variable is NULL if the connection is from a background
worker.

The patch is fine, I didn't find any problems, I marked it as ready for
committer.

IMO this patch may need to backpatch supported branches as it is
a bug fix. Committer can decide.
